Went up for a wee slide as soon as the gates opened on the Braemar side. I only skied on Butcharts access as Claybokie did not appeal. The towlines were complete and the run complete but only on the right side. The snow quality was stunning, as one of the first on the slope I got the Canadian-style corduroy snow. Skiing is very limited right now but they were working away on Sunnyside and Slalom. Ski Patrol told me Butcharts corrie is full of Pow but my ski selection was not up to a recce over there if that was the case. I was given the impression that GS gear-up will be dependent on interest levels (ticket sales) but it was getting moderately busy when I was leaving.

I will post a report later though it's difficult to characterise what's there other than the snow quality being really good, exceptional.
